Quick view Compare Delphi Delphi Strut Rod Bushing Kit P/N:TD4603W MSRP: Was: Now: $17.80 Add to Cart The item has been added
Quick view Compare Delphi Delphi Strut Rod Bushing Kit P/N:TD4582W MSRP: Was: Now: $22.31 Add to Cart The item has been added